Virginia Tech defensive coordinator Bud Foster, widely viewed as one of the college game's top defensive minds, signed a five-year contract with a significant raise, a person familiar with the deal said. Virginia Tech athletic director Whit Babcock did not return a phone message Tuesday, but the person familiar with the contract said Babcock and Foster have signed the agreement and it is going through the university's approval process. Foster has spent his entire career on coach Frank Beamer's staff, beginning as a graduate assistant at Murray State in 1981.
